Ok updated the build (2115) fixing the demo issue.
Changelog for v2.2:
- Added: New Freeze Mode: Granular
- Added: macOS 11 Big Sur support (Universal 2 Binary)
- Added: 5 new presets
- Added: Internal support for left-hand mouse users
- Added: Light and Dark UI mode
- Added: Option to enable Accelerated GUI
- Improved: GUI rendering
- Fixed: Ableton Live 10 crashing when loading a project with VST3 and Spectral mode enabled
- Fixed: Global Settings and Parameter locks not recalling properly when loading saved projects

Tried better, there is one thing (perhaps request) about freeze module.
As i see, freezing itself here implemented by way of increasing tail (Fade knob) at maximum value. Uncommon approach a bit, and this is interesting in some sense though (as some original solution), but..it seems would be more interesting to have ability to freeze incoming signal at >any< of Fade position, which would significantly expanded palette of frozen textures. Including short "prints" (short-middle Fade position) that would largely preserve the body of the incoming signal.
While, the maximum position (the possibility of freezing only in this mode) - for the most part, can say - equate (repeat) the result between modes, in the form near to just a large reverb effect, ie regardless - spectral it nature or convolution.
Which is a pity, since we can't enjoy by the difference between frozen engines to the full extent.
Just an opinion, please do not take this as an indication of "how to do it right" lol. Just would like to make fuller use features that are already implemented in this good plugin. (Btw pretty liked RingMod\Feedback sections, how it works with modulation).
